Let's discover the most traditional different types of Italian coffee and typical coffee-based drinks you can taste while travelling throughout the Bel Paese!
  • Espresso: a coffee in a small cup.
  • Cappuccino: the key is the foam.
  • Caffè Latte: a milky drink.
  • Caffè Ristretto: an “intense” espresso.
  • Caffè Lungo: a long espresso.
